In message <[email protected]>, kevin lyda writes: >On Sat, Apr 27, 2002 at 02:28:33PM +0200, Cristiano De Michele wrote: >> On Sat, 2002-04-27 at 10:41, M G Berberich wrote: >> > a) cat some text into a gnome-terminal. >> > b) double-click on the first word in a line >> > => The first word is selected >> > c) move the mouse to the right >> > => some more words get selected >> > d) move the mouse one line up >> > e) move the mouse one line down (back to the line you startet) >> > Now the word the selection started (first word in line) is no longer >> > selected. >> ok I reproduced the problem so we need to fix it >thank god, that's been annoying me for years. thanks to m g berberich >for the clear and straight forward description of the problem. ah, hope. I reported this bug 15+ months ago and I posted a fix (written by another individual and posted to one of the GNOME mailing lists) 6+ months ago: http://bugzilla.gnome.org/show_bug.cgi?id=13485 We've been using the fix here for at least that long and I guess I use the mouse to copy text more than most people because I get very frustrated when I'm using a version of gnome-terminal without this patch.
